Angle Type Strainer

Updated: 2026-07-24

Overview

Angle type strainers for water pumps are specialized filtration devices installed in piping systems to capture debris, sediment, and particulate matter before they reach sensitive equipment. Their distinctive 90-degree angled configuration makes them particularly valuable in space-constrained installations where straight-line filters would be impractical. These strainers serve as the first line of defense for pumps, valves, and meters in various industrial and commercial applications. Manufactured to withstand different pressure ratings and fluid types, angle strainers are available in multiple materials including stainless steel for corrosive environments, brass for residential applications, and cast iron for heavy-duty industrial use. The design typically incorporates a removable screen or mesh basket that can be cleaned and reused, offering cost-effective long-term filtration solutions.

Structure and Working Principle

The angle strainer's construction comprises three main components: the body (with inlet and outlet ports at 90 degrees to each other), the filtration element (usually a perforated basket or wedge wire screen), and the cover plate for access to the filter element. Fluid enters through the inlet port, makes a right-angle turn where the filtration occurs, then exits through the outlet port with contaminants removed. The working principle relies on mechanical filtration where particles larger than the screen openings are trapped while allowing clean fluid to pass through. Most models feature a blow-down valve or drain plug at the lowest point to facilitate sediment removal without complete disassembly. The angled design creates natural turbulence that improves filtration efficiency by preventing particle buildup in quiet zones.

Key Features

The most notable feature of angle type strainers is their space-saving L-shaped configuration, which allows installation in tight corners where straight-line strainers wouldn't fit. They typically offer lower pressure drop compared to some inline models due to their optimized flow path design. Most industrial-grade units feature flanged connections for secure mounting, though threaded versions are common for smaller residential applications. High-quality angle strainers incorporate durable filtration screens with precision-sized openings ranging from coarse (1/8") to fine (40 mesh) depending on application requirements. Many models include visual indicators or differential pressure gauges to signal when cleaning is needed. The best units feature corrosion-resistant materials throughout, including stainless steel fasteners even in cast iron bodies for longevity in wet environments.

Application Areas

Angle type strainers find widespread use in water treatment plants, where they protect delicate membrane filters and UV sterilization systems from particulate damage. In HVAC systems, they prevent debris from entering chillers, cooling towers, and boiler feed pumps. Agricultural applications include irrigation systems where they filter out sand and organic matter that could clog sprinkler heads. Industrial manufacturing facilities install these strainers to safeguard process equipment in chemical processing, food production, and pharmaceutical applications. They're equally valuable in marine applications for seawater intake systems and in municipal water distribution networks. The compact design makes them particularly suitable for retrofit applications in existing piping systems with limited straight-run space.

Maintenance and Precautions

Regular maintenance is crucial for optimal strainer performance. The frequency of cleaning depends on the contaminant load, but as a general rule, inspect the strainer basket whenever a 5-8 psi pressure drop is observed across the unit. Always isolate the strainer from system pressure before opening, and have replacement gaskets available for the cover plate. During cleaning, inspect the screen for tears or deformation that could allow particles to bypass the filtration. For systems with heavy sediment loads, consider installing a duplex strainer arrangement to allow continuous operation during cleaning. In freezing climates, ensure proper drainage to prevent ice damage. Always follow the manufacturer's torque specifications when reassembling to avoid leaks or damage to sealing surfaces.

B2B Procurement Guide

When sourcing angle type strainers for commercial applications, first determine the correct size based on pipe diameter and flow rate requirements. Consider the maximum working pressure and temperature of your system to select appropriate pressure class ratings. Material selection should account for both the fluid characteristics (pH, chemical composition) and environmental conditions (outdoor exposure, saltwater atmospheres). For large volume purchases, request material certifications and pressure test reports from suppliers. Evaluate the total cost of ownership, including expected maintenance frequency and spare parts availability. Leading manufacturers often provide custom options for special applications, such as exotic alloys for highly corrosive fluids or specialized screen configurations for unique particle shapes. Request samples of strainer screens to verify mesh size accuracy before large orders.
